  • Publication number: 20080134269
    Abstract: Provided are an IPTV service system and a method thereof. The IPTV service system includes: a headend, a set-top box, and a plurality of multicast routers. The headend assigns a multicast group address for each channel and assigns a source address for each PID with respect to an MPEG-TS and packetizes the MPEG-TS into a plurality of packet streams. The set-top box identifies a user-selected channel and the necessary elementary streams in the MPEG-TS for the selected channel, and requests selective reception of only packet streams corresponding to the selected channel and the necessary elementary streams from the plurality of packet streams. The plurality of multicast routers form a multicast path between the headend and the set-top box.

  • Publication number: 20080062867
    Abstract: Provided is a method and apparatus for controlling congestion of a node in an ad-hoc network comprising: classifying a channel state into a busy channel state and an idle channel state and then monitoring the channel state; performing contention for acquiring a channel with neighboring nodes when data to be transmitted is present during the monitoring of the channel state; calculating an available bandwidth on the basis of the channel state when wins the contention; and determining the amount of data to be transmitted on the basis of the available bandwidth. The nodes in the ah-hoc network monitor their own wireless channel state so as to obtain channel contention information, calculate an available bandwidth from the channel contention information, and control a transmission amount on the basis of the available bandwidth. Accordingly, the nodes can avoid excessive traffic which exceeds channel capacity.
